I am getting an increased amount of private support inquiries about the
uuid-ossp contrib module, probably because my name appears in the
documentation for it. I would remove it, so people use the normal
mailing lists for that. Are other modules similarly affected?

We don't have names in any of the other chapters, so perhaps we should
remove all the names?
